How do we know that God is sovereign over hearts?

Answered in 1 source

Scripture declares that God is sovereign over all hearts, hardening whom He will and showing mercy to whom He chooses.

The sovereignty of God over hearts is evident in passages like Exodus 7:13, where God hardens Pharaoh's heart. This demonstrates that God exercises authority over even the most stubborn and rebellious hearts. Romans 9:18 further elucidates this truth, stating, 'Therefore hath he mercy on whom he will have mercy, and whom he will he hardeneth.' This assures us that no one can resist His will, and that He sovereignly directs hearts according to His purpose, showcasing both His justice and mercy.
Scripture References: Exodus 7:13, Romans 9:18, Revelation 17:17
